๐ฎ Best for High-Performance Gaming
The Samsung 990 Pro excels in high-performance gaming environments with read speeds up to 7,450 MB/s, making it ideal for gamers seeking the fastest load times. It is rated as the best SSD overall with PCIe 4.0 speeds and advanced heat management, ensuring both speed and reliability during intense gaming sessions.
๐ผ Best for Budget-Friendly Upgrades
The Crucial P3 is perfect for budget-conscious users looking to upgrade, offering an excellent value for performance with a price of $45. With sequential read speeds up to 3,500 MB/s, it enhances boot times and application loading without breaking the bank, making it a smart choice for those needing cost-effective improvements.
๐ Best for Professionals in Data-Intensive Work
The Seagate FireCuda 530 stands out for professionals dealing with data-intensive tasks, providing impressive endurance with a 5,100 TBW rating and read speeds of 7,300 MB/s. It offers a blend of speed and durability, which is essential for handling large datasets and maintaining performance over extensive use.
๐ Best for SATA-Based Systems
The Samsung 870 EVO is the go-to option for those with SATA-based systems. It features read speeds up to 560 MB/s and a 5-year limited warranty, making it reliable and efficient for systems that require SATA compatibility without compromising on performance.
๐ Best for Next-Gen Enthusiasts
The Sabrent Rocket 5 is ideal for enthusiasts wanting to push PCIe 5.0 boundaries with ultra-fast speeds. It delivers up to 14.5 GB/s sequential throughput and ensures future-proof compatibility.
Its durable design supports longevity, catering to users looking for cutting-edge technology and enduring performance.
๐ฅ๏ธ Best for General Users with Optimal Performance Needs
The WD Black SN850X provides a great balance of performance and value for general users. With read speeds up to 7,300 MB/s and an embedded heat sink, it supports smooth multitasking and gaming experiences without thermal throttling, making it suitable for a wide range of everyday computing tasks.

What to Consider
- โข
Firmware Update Policy: Ensure regular updates for compatibility and performance.
- โข
Endurance Rating: Check TBW (Terabytes Written) for longevity assurance.
- โข
Power Loss Protection: Safeguards data during unexpected power outages.
- โข
NAND Type: Influences speed, cost, and durability (e.g., SLC, MLC, TLC, QLC).
- โข
Resale Value: Prestigious brands tend to hold value better over time.

Expert Tips
- โข
Run a burn-in test on day 1 to check for defects.
- โข
Ensure SSD firmware is up-to-date for optimal performance and security.
- โข
Allocate unused space on SSD for overprovisioning to enhance lifespan.
